#68b91c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#68b91c is composed of 40.8% red, 72.5%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.9%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 91 degrees, a saturation of 73.7% and a lightness of 41.8%. #68b91c color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ff38 with #007300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#68b91c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080f02 is the darkest color, while #fefff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#68b91c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a6f66 is the less saturated color, while #67d203 is the most saturated one.
